tomato-bronkhorst

tomato driver for Bronkhorst flow and pressure controllers.

This driver is a wrapper around the bronkhorst-propar library. This driver is developed by the ConCat lab at TU Berlin.

Supported functions

Capabilities

  • constant_pressure for pressure controllers only (0 in SENSOR_MAP)
  • constant_flow for (mass) flow controllers (1 and 3 in SENSOR_MAP)

Attributes

  • setpoint for all devices, pint.Quantity(float, self.device_unit) within the capacity range of the device
  • control_mode for all devices, dictates valve status, str from the MODE_MAP
  • temperature optional - if available, RO, pint.Quantity(float, "celsius")
